Transaction 12796a951427054ce16d4ef94c0231e6c0ca5b8697651442f9e9f4d27b8b870b

1 Input
2 Outputs
  • 12796a951427054ce16d4ef94c0231e6c0ca5b8697651442f9e9f4d27b8b870b:0
  • value  11291296959
    address  3NFoq2qr7DE49zWPY3w21LE8Hf8qpg2Reu
  • 12796a951427054ce16d4ef94c0231e6c0ca5b8697651442f9e9f4d27b8b870b:1
  • value  14950000
    address  125RXZFeGXszApsGVXqcJK6TYiEkbaCGYm